The tool
Email

Email in Outlook allows you to compose, send, and manage electronic messages.

  1. 1

    Open Outlook.

  2. 2

    Select New Email to start a new message.

    NoteAlternatively, press Ctrl + N from within new Outlook.

  3. 3

    Enter a name or email address in the To, Cc, or Bcc field.

  4. 4

    In Subject, type the subject of your email.

  5. 5

    Compose your message in the body of the email.

  6. 6

    To add a signature, select Signature from the Insert group on the Message tab.

    NoteChoose one of your saved signatures to add to your message.

  7. 7

    To change the 'From' address, navigate to the Options tab.

    Best practiceOn the toolbar, you should see a 'Show From' option to select a different sending address.

  8. 8

    Select Send to dispatch your email.

Glossary

words on this page
SignatureCustomizable text, like your name and contact information, automatically added to outgoing emails.ExampleYour outgoing emails automatically include your name, title, and phone number at the bottom.
BccStands for Blind Carbon Copy, allowing you to send an email to recipients privately.ExampleYou Bcc your manager on an email to a client, so the client doesn't see your manager's address.
